The Minister of Foreign Affairs on Thursday, signed the condolence book for the late Shri Pranab Mukherjee, former president of India.

In his message penned following the demise of India’s 13th president on Thursday, FM Shahid wrote that he received the news of Mukherjee’s passing with deep grief. He further wrote that he had the honor of working with Mukherjee during his second term as the Foreign Minister of the country.

Highlighting that Mukherjee welcomed him “with warmth” during his first bilateral visit to India during October 2007, the foreign minister stated that Mukherjee was a Statesman extraordinaire, a committed and sincere leader, and a dedicated public servant.

A fact exemplified by his five decades of service in varying capacities and roles. His loss is not only a loss to India, but to the region as a whole"
Abdulla Shahid, Foreign Minister

The Maldives joins the Government and people of India in mourning this profound loss, said FM Shahid.

The Condolence Book was opened by the Indian High Commission following the demise of the former president on August 31, aged 84. Mukherjee's funeral took place on September 1, with “full military honors”.

During his visit to the High Commission, FM Shahid also recounted fond memories of his interactions with former President Mukherjee when both served in the capacity of Foreign Ministers.
